have detected a weird problem on my box with realtec 8139. let me start :

have tried the follwing situations :
first at all I made an install like absolutly new PC.
had installed a 3Com3c905x as a eth0 and a realtec 8139too as a eth1
eth0 first got the ipadress 10.0.0.10 for a connection to my adsl-modem from 
alcatel, realtec as a eth1 got the ipadress 192.168.10.15 for hosting as an 
internal network-host.

every 20 to 30 hours my machine stucks again and again.
got a lot of this message here :

probable hardwarebug: clock timer configutation lost - probably a VIA686a 
motherboard.d:0
probably hardware bug: restoring chip configuration

now I've tried the other situation :
installed again on the same new PC, but made a change of eth0 eth1
so now eth0 was 10.0.0.10 and eth1 was now 192.168.10.15

now I had a connection to internet, but NOT to the slave-host with 
192.168.10.5 but a ping to 192.168.10.15 was okay.

the hardwareclock-bug-messages disappears, mdk was running WITHOUT stucks 
after 20 oder more hours.

tried a new one situation - installing again from scratch - without 3Com-card
the internetconnecton was okay - the machine had ip 10.0.0.10

the machine was running fine without stucks,
changing again - now with 3Com and NO realtec - was also fine

tried again both  - the realtec and 3Com - the weirdness starts again.

Now I have 2 3Coms - and NO problems - seems to me, that realtec is not a 
good choice in combination with 3Com - ON MY HARDWARE. I don't know, which 
behavior I would have with another PC-Hardware. and am sorry about, that I 
cannot made a test with 2 realtecs, I don't have 2 realtecs.

Is anyone there, which have detected such problems like this one ?

On the motherboard I couldn't change the IRQ's because have only the 
possibility to change from PCI to ISA - not more.

tried also to change the Slotplaces, so I had onetime IRQ 5 to realtec and 9 
to 3Com the 2nd time I had 5 to 3Com and 9 to realtec.

IRQ 9 to realtec produces the weird hardwareproblems.

during this testphase I was missing a tool in mdk 8.0 that I can change the 
configuration of eth0 and eth1 from ip-1 to ip-2 a littlebit easier.
think that some routingerrors was also a result of these missing tools, but 
am not sure about.

all this test takes me a long time now for about 2 or 3 days. and the onlyone 
result for me is, with realtec I have a lot of problems.
